A cranial flap is a piece of bone that is temporarily removed from the skull during a craniotomy, which is a surgical procedure to cut and remove part of the bone from the skull to expose the brain. The bone flap is removed using specialized tools and is replaced after the brain surgery has been completed. The bone flap is reattached to the skull with small titanium plates and screws. The bone flap will heal over time and partially heal back into the rest of the skull bone within 2 to 3 months.
